The London Company released its Q1 2025 investor letter, reporting a 4.3% decline in its portfolio compared to a 3.4% decrease for the Russell Midcap Index. Skyworks Solutions, Inc. was highlighted with a 28.50% one-month return and a market capitalization of $10.97 billion. The company’s stock closed at $73.04 per share on May 12, 2025.

In the Q1 2025 investor letter, The London Company discussed Skyworks Solutions, Inc. (SWKS), noting that the stock underperformed due to losing control of an iPhone component to a rival, affecting Apple revenue. Despite this setback, SWKS’s tech strength, strong balance sheet, and capital allocation strategy were praised by the company.

Skyworks Solutions, Inc. (SWKS) was not among the 30 most popular stocks among hedge funds in Q4 2024, with 31 hedge fund portfolios holding the stock. In Q2 of fiscal 2025, SWKS reported revenue of $953 million, surpassing its guidance range midpoint.
